@andreseng Sorry for the late response. Are you still observing this problem? After installation the Plex Media Server service may not be automatically started. In the WD interface there should be a toggle to Turn On the app. Is this toggle set to On?

So when you select the Run App switch to ON, you PMS is not starting? You may need to wait a minute or two for it to start up and a browser refresh before the Configure link to become clickable. If selecting the Run App switch to ON does not actually start PMS then can you please provide PMS logs? You can install the 1.41.6.9685 again and download your logs and share them with me.
